Oil and gas drilling contractors rely heavily on trucks, rigs, trailers, and high‑value machinery to operate efficiently. These assets face daily exposure to extreme conditions, remote sites, rough terrain, and high‑risk job environments. That’s why commercial auto insurance and heavy equipment insurance are essential for drilling businesses looking to protect their investments and stay compliant with operator requirements.

Below is a clear breakdown of what drilling contractors need to know when choosing the right coverage.

Commercial Auto Insurance for Drilling Operations

Commercial auto insurance covers business‑owned vehicles used in drilling operations, including:

  • Crew trucks

  • Pickup trucks

  • Welding trucks

  • Water trucks

  • Hotshot vehicles

  • Fuel delivery trucks

Heavy Equipment Insurance for Drilling Contractors

Drilling operations depend on high‑value machinery that must be protected on‑site, in transit, and during operation. Heavy equipment insurance typically covers:

  • Drilling rigs

  • Work-over rigs

  • Excavators

  • Derrick equipment

  • Frac tanks

  • Service trucks and trailers

  • Power units and generators


Coverage helps protect against:

  • Theft or vandalism

  • Fire or explosion

  • Weather damage

  • Accidental damage on‑site

  • Equipment breakdown‑related losses

Because drilling contractors work in high‑risk zones, many operators require proof of equipment coverage before allowing rigs or machinery onto their sites.


Why Specialised Oil & Gas Coverage Matters

Generic business auto or equipment policies often exclude oilfield and high‑hazard operations, leaving drilling companies exposed. Oil and gas insurance carriers understand unique industry risks like blowouts, remote access, high‑pressure systems, and transportation of hazardous materials.

Working with a specialised agency ensures:

  • Proper oilfield endorsements

  • Coverage that meets operator contract requirements

  • State‑specific compliance for multi‑state drilling

  • Access to insurers that cover high‑risk oil and gas operations
